Output e1502ce2b909b0085c96eb01b4968c3a0fe584edb1a6fd329e106b7cb1d0caef:2

value
156175443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b32870f08011314c2673b75403064c59a695133a OP_EQUAL
address
MQETdfngMmUKbARhe6rNBfPSp9BK4yPRyK
transaction
e1502ce2b909b0085c96eb01b4968c3a0fe584edb1a6fd329e106b7cb1d0caef
spent
true